
Happy St. Patrick's Day everyone! It's once again March 17 meaning the Irish day of celebration is here once again! St. Patrick is Ireland's foremost patron saint and it is traditionally believed he died on this date around 461 AD. The day generally celebrates the arrival of Christianity in Ireland and is celebrated by the wearing of green and shamrocks, not to mention the drinking of libations. This legendary Irish rock band formed in Dublin, Ireland in 1976. They were one of my favorite bands back in the 1980's and always put on a great show. The were inducted into the Rock Hall of Fame back in 2005 and are still an active band after all of these years. This is one of their earlier songs that is based on an event that took place in Ireland in 1972 called Bloody Sunday. British soldiers shot 26 unarmed civilians during a protest in Bogside Northern Ireland. This the song is called "Sunday Bloody Sunday":

The Cranberries were and Irish rock band that formed in Limerick, Ireland in 1989. In 1990 they picked up singer Dolores O'Riordan and the rest was history. They became on of the biggest bands of the 1990's and produced some great music. Sadly O'Riordan passed away in 2018 which brought the band to an end, may she rest in peace. But here is one of their great songs performed live in London in 1994, "Zombie":

The Corrs are a rock band consisting of four siblings, three sisters Andrea, Sharon, and Caroline, and their brother Jim. They had a lot of hit songs throughout the 1990's and early 2000's, and garnered a lot of attention as the three sisters were all gorgeous. They always liked to embrace their Irish roots and would often play Irish folk music, here is one they played live in Dublin called "Toss The Feathers":
